The item in question is a piece of luggage specifically designed for use during participation in General Aviation (GA) activities. It serves as a container for pilot-specific essentials and related accessories, typically incorporating features that cater to the unique demands of flight operations. For example, it often includes designated compartments for headsets, charts, kneeboards, and other vital navigational tools.
The utility of such a specialized carrying case lies in its ability to maintain organization and accessibility of essential equipment for pilots. Historically, aviators often relied on generic bags or improvised storage solutions, leading to potential disorganization and inefficiency. A tailored solution enhances pre-flight preparation, improves in-flight efficiency by readily providing access to necessary items, and contributes to overall operational safety by ensuring critical tools are readily available.
